Output 8087642c832ef0c90eae6f93c9df4d9a47b766b8f635a234c3fbc4a61a982247:0

value
45892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c72800f5ac018f898257723981dec593a1d9e44c OP_EQUAL
address
3Kr4KE8XYG4kiVqpoEGPujg5PicorHVrru
transaction
8087642c832ef0c90eae6f93c9df4d9a47b766b8f635a234c3fbc4a61a982247
spent
true